J.K. Rowling, extraordinary author by Victoria Peterson-Hilleque - Edina, Minn. : ABDO Pub. Company, c2011. - 112 p. : col. ill. ; 24 cm. - Essential lives .

Writing the first book -- Family origins -- Broadening horizons -- Leaving home -- Finding her character -- Getting published -- Financial success -- The completion of the series -- Controversy -- Beyond the books -- Timeline -- Essential facts -- Additional resources -- Glossary.

This title examines the remarkable life of J. K. Rowling. Readers will learn about Rowling's family background, childhood, education, and work as the world-famous author of the Harry Potter series. Color photos, detailed maps, and informative sidebars accompany easy-to-read, compelling text. Features include a table of contents, timeline, facts, additional resources, web sites, a glossary, a bibliography, and an index. Essential Lives is a series in Essential Library, an imprint of ABDO Publishing Company.
